Subject: [PATCH 19/24] gnu: Add ghc-parsec.
* gnu/packages/haskell.scm (ghc-parsec): New variable.
---
gnu/packages/haskell.scm | 33 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 33 insertions(+)
diff --git a/gnu/packages/haskell.scm b/gnu/packages/haskell.scm
index ccf958c..82ac56d 100644
--- a/gnu/packages/haskell.scm
+++ b/gnu/packages/haskell.scm
@@ -714,4 +714,37 @@ and high speed.")
parts, akin to the 'split' function found in several mainstream languages.")
(license bsd-3)))
+(define-public ghc-parsec
+ (package
+ (name "ghc-parsec")
+ (version "3.1.9")
+ (outputs '("out" "doc"))
+ (source
+ (origin
+ (method url-fetch)
+ (uri (string-append
+ "http://hackage.haskell.org/package/parsec/parsec-"
+ version
+ ".tar.gz"))
+ (sha256
+ (base32 "1ja20cmj6v336jy87c6h3jzjp00sdbakwbdwp11iln499k913xvi"))))
+ (build-system haskell-build-system)
+ (inputs
+ `(("ghc-hunit" ,ghc-hunit)))
+ ;; these inputs are necessary to use this library
+ (propagated-inputs
+ `(("ghc-text" ,ghc-text)
+ ("ghc-mtl" ,ghc-mtl)))
+ (arguments
+ `(#:tests? #f)) ; FIXME: currently missing libraries used for tests.
+ (home-page
+ "https://github.com/aslatter/parsec")
+ (synopsis "Monadic parser combinators")
+ (description "Parsec is designed from scratch as an industrial-strength
+parser library. It is simple, safe, well documented (on the package
+homepage), has extensive libraries, good error messages, and is fast. It is
+defined as a monad transformer that can be stacked on arbitrary monads, and it
+is also parametric in the input stream type.")
+ (license bsd-3)))
+
;;; haskell.scm ends here
